Practical Tips for Using Cupcake Mommy

If you’re using Cupcake Mommy with a cutting machine like Cricut or Silhouette, make sure to test the font at the size you’ll be using. Some script fonts can get too thin or lose their detail when cut, but Cupcake Mommy holds up well. I usually stick to shorter phrases and avoid using it for long paragraphs.

When designing mockups or listing images, I recommend using a solid background to highlight the font’s curves and flourishes. It makes the text pop and gives customers a better sense of how it will look on their own products. For printables, I always check the file formats and licensing to make sure I’m allowed to sell items using the font.

Pairing Cupcake Mommy with Other Fonts

Font pairing is key when using Cupcake Mommy. I often pair the script with a clean sans serif like Montserrat or Lato for headings. This creates a nice contrast while keeping the design modern and professional. For more traditional looks, a simple serif like Playfair Display works well, adding a touch of classic elegance.

When working on web design or social media graphics, I use the sans serif version of Cupcake Mommy for body text and the script for headlines. It keeps the layout balanced and easy to read. For logo design, the script is perfect for creating a soft, feminine brand identity.
